118th CONGRESS
  2d Session
                                H. R. 8822

  To amend the Internal Revenue Code of 1986 to allow the payment of 
                  certain Federal taxes with bitcoin.


_______________________________________________________________________


                    IN THE HOUSE OF REPRESENTATIVES

                             June 25, 2024

  Mr. Gaetz (for himself, Mrs. Luna, and Mr. Donalds) introduced the 
 following bill; which was referred to the Committee on Ways and Means

_______________________________________________________________________

                                 A BILL


 
  To amend the Internal Revenue Code of 1986 to allow the payment of 
                  certain Federal taxes with bitcoin.

    Be it enacted by the Senate and House of Representatives of the 
United States of America in Congress assembled,

SECTION 1. PAYMENT OF CERTAIN TAXES BY BITCOIN.

    (a) In General.--Subchapter B of chapter 64 of the Internal Revenue 
Code of 1986 is amended by inserting after section 6316 the following 
new section:

``SEC. 6316A. PAYMENT OF CERTAIN TAXES BY BITCOIN.

    ``(a) In General.--The Secretary shall develop and implement a 
method to allow for the payment with bitcoin of any tax imposed on an 
individual under this title.
    ``(b) Regulations.--The Secretary shall prescribe such regulations 
as the Secretary deems necessary to receive payment by bitcoin, 
including regulations that--
            ``(1) specify when payment by such means will be considered 
        received,
            ``(2) require the immediate conversion of any bitcoin 
        amount received to its dollar equivalent at the conclusion of 
        any transaction,
            ``(3) identify types of nontax matters related to payment 
        by such means that are to be resolved by persons ultimately 
        liable for payment and financial intermediaries, without the 
        involvement of the Secretary, and
            ``(4) ensure that tax matters will be resolved by the 
        Secretary, without the involvement of financial intermediaries.
    ``(c) Authority To Enter Into Contracts.--
            ``(1) In general.--The Secretary is authorized to enter 
        into contracts to obtain services related to receiving payment 
        by bitcoin.
            ``(2) Fees.--Rules similar to the rules of paragraph (2) of 
        section 6311(d) shall apply, determined without regard to the 
        first sentence of such paragraph.
    ``(d) Ultimate Liability; Liability of Banks; Confidentiality.--
Rules similar to the rules of subsections (b), (c), and (e) of section 
6311 shall apply.''.
    (b) Clerical Amendment.--The table of sections for subchapter B of 
chapter 64 of the Internal Revenue Code of 1986 is amended by inserting 
after the item relating to section 6316 the following new item:

``Sec. 6316A. Payment of certain taxes by bitcoin.''.
    (c) Effective Date.--The amendment made by this section shall apply 
to payments made after the date which is one year after the date of the 
enactment of this Act.
